jQueryのPREV()メソッド
例
クラス名と前の兄弟要素がそれぞれ<LI>要素のための「開始」を返します:
$(document).ready(function(){
$("li.start").prev().css({"color":"red","border":"2px solid red"});
});
$("li.start").prev().css({"color":"red","border":"2px solid red"});
});
結果:
- ul (parent)
- li (sibling)
- li (sibling)
- li (sibling with class name "start")
- li (sibling)
- li (sibling)
»をお試しください
定義と使用法
PREV()メソッドは、前の兄弟要素の選択した要素を返します。
兄弟要素は、同じ親要素を共有する要素です。
注:このメソッドは、唯一の要素を返します。
DOMツリー:このメソッドは、前の兄弟要素のDOM要素に沿って戻って横断します。
関連するメソッド:
- prevAll() -選択された要素の前の兄弟にすべての要素を返します。
- prevUntil() -指定したパラメータの前に各要素に2人の兄弟のすべての要素を返します。
文法
$(selector).prev( filter )
参数 | 描述 |
---|---|
filter | 可选。规定缩小搜索前一个同级元素范围的选择器表达式。 |
より多くの例
兄弟要素の前にそれぞれの<div>要素を選択
それぞれの<div>要素の前の兄弟要素を選択する方法。
検索結果を絞り込みます
それぞれの<div>要素の前の兄弟<p>要素を選択する方法。